Output ffb70bb3d95c41593b4e373028e1155d12e1e15dee83197fa147e4cc268b98c8:3

value
392597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 070364c4b066a185f3ee55298eb8d7059711f85d OP_EQUAL
address
32L6igPGq2iPxcdyQGKe1Un8PqjxRZFszF
transaction
ffb70bb3d95c41593b4e373028e1155d12e1e15dee83197fa147e4cc268b98c8
spent
true